Can I go to Canada from Washington state?
Motorists traveling from Washington can cross the border at the Peace Arch or Pacific Highway in Blaine, Lynden-Aldergrove in Lynden, or Sumas-Huntingdon in Sumas. More border crossings in Washington can be found on the U.S. Department of Homeland Security’s website.

What city in Washington is closest to Canada?
Blaine is a city in Whatcom County, Washington, United States. The city’s northern boundary is the Canada–U.S. border; the Peace Arch international monument straddles the border of both countries. The population was 5,884 at the 2020 census.
Is Washington near to Canada?
Point Roberts is a pene-exclave of Washington on the southernmost tip of the Tsawwassen peninsula, south of Vancouver, Canada. The area, which had a population of 1,191 at the 2020 census, is reached by land from the rest of the United States by traveling 25 mi (40 km) through Canada.
Which Canadian city is close to Washington?
Victoria, the capital of British Columbia, is 25 miles north of Port Angeles, Washington, across the Puget Sound. The city is bustling with restaurants, theaters and shops, along with attractions such as Craigdarroch Castle, a historic home built by the Dunsmuir family in the late 1800s.
Do you need a passport to go to Canada from Washington?
Citizens of the United States need a valid U.S. passport to fly to or transit through a Canadian airport. Citizens of the United States coming to Canada by car, bus, train or boat need to carry proper identification and meet the basic requirements to enter Canada.
